Heads of department should note that Tindermoor Labs is reducing the central marketing budget by 18% effective next quarter. Sponsorships and the Bramleigh trade fair presence are cancelled; digital campaigns for the Veltrix line continue at reduced spend. Each department must resubmit promotional forecasts reflecting the new envelope, with variances documented carefully. Reallocation requests go to the planning committee. The rationale and forward plan are summarised in the confidential note below.

internal memo for tagef-hadup: Gross margin on Ulaath came in at 15 percent against a plan of 5 percent. Only 7 of the 120 pilot accounts renewed Ulaath, so a churn review is set for October 15.

// At Merrowtech we pin every third-party package to an exact version,
// including transitive deps, via the lockfile generated by our Pinwright
// tool. Ranges are forbidden because a silent minor bump once broke the
// Larkfield billing pipeline for six hours. Upgrades happen only through
// a reviewed batch PR on the first Tuesday of each month, with changelogs
// attached. This constant records the policy schema version consumed by
// Pinwright at build time. The token stamped below identifies the exact
// build that validated it.

build token for tajeg-bajep: htk14_409ba9df6b8acb

# Service Accounts: String Extraction

The `extract-i18n` script pulls translatable strings from all Bramblewick repos and pushes them to the Glossa service. It runs under the `i18n-extractor` service account. Do not run it under your personal account; Glossa rate-limits individual users aggressively. The account has write access to the staging catalog only. Set the token in your shell before invoking the script. The current staging token is below.

API key for kahap-kafog: zpat15_6qzxZ7YR8aDwjmp